    Best butcher shop in town
    Sally H.

    We have been here before. This family owned/run shop has fun choices. We got duck last time. I loved the sign with information on getting a freshly shot deer all processed and ready for cooking. I had not seen this service available in southern California. The staff gal seemed a bit bored until I made a joke and then she brightened up and was friendly. On the weekends, the staff set up smokers and BBQs in the parking lot. The food is great. Shall I try the allegator next time???

    Didn't make it inside the butcher shop this time because we forgot our cooler...and it's over an hour drive so we didn't want to chance it. Heard first hand their sausages were great though! Anyways, we did try their BBQ stand they have setup outside in front of the store! We ordered pretty much everything to give it a try. Pulled pork sandwich on a kaiser roll, bbq half chicken, ribs, and beef brisket. Everything tasted great and we would definitely drive out here again!
